I will try to answer what I can. My memory is getting a little fuzzy on some of these things. Do you have the 'sim and subsim creation' document? It contains an entry on most of the terms found and used in any of the ini files for ships.

Here is the entry on 'penetration', which sums up pretty much how armor, penetration and damage work

Penetration
How easily the bolt defeats armour. The penetration is compared with the ships armour. If the penetration is higher the damage gets through. If the armour is higher the bolts Penetration is doubled, its damage is halved and it’s compared again. This continues until the penetration is high enough to beat the armour.

I am not certain, but I believe a shield blocks a shot fully, if it blocks it. The play between the shields and the bolts is more about the bolts getting through to actually do damage. I never tested a 360 degree LDA, but I assume it should work (testing required!). In that case engines would be blocked. There is nothing special about the engines that I have seen.

Time Compression would require some POG coding. That is not my area, but if you can code, it would be worth a try. In Torn Stars we have adjusted the LDS speeds slightly, in order to balance out missiles lacking LDS drives. The rampup time was increased alot, and acceleration was decreased considerably, so an LDS missile has a chance of hitting a target before it gets too far away. This also serves to make the systems feel larger, as it now takes a minute to cross one, rather than mere seconds.

minimum_efficiency - If the systems hit points drop below this factor of their starting points the system goes offline.

launch_speed - The speed that the missile is shot from the launcher, in metres per second.

Here is the entry on brightness from the 'sims and subsims creation' document:

The brightness properties are used in the calculation of sensor visibility.

The actual brightness value is calculated by scaling from the min_brightness value when stationary right up to the full brightness value at maximum linear speed.

This value is then used with in combination with the range from the ship to the detecting sensor, and the sensors ability to detect ships to work out if the ship appears on the contact list or not.

I've decided to change the LDS drives slightly: They'll still be exaggerated, but at 100 times encyclopedia-listed speed down from 300 times to make systems feel bigger, and the rampup time is doubled while acceleration is halved. Of course, the AI will also play with those rules, so running away will be harder.
